
Wildwood Grad, Frank Vogel, Dismissed by Orlando Magic
Wildwood high graduate Frank Vogel‘s has been dismissed as the head coach of the Orlando Magic, according to the team.
The Magic went 54-110 during his two seasons, after going 250-181 in six seasons with the Pacers.
"He had his chances, but with that roster, I don't blame him for what happened down there," NBA writer Kurt Helin from NBC Sports said on The Sports Bash.
"That was a terribly poor fitting roster, he did about as well as anyone was going to do with it - the problems there started above him, and he couldn't solve them."
Vogel lead Indiana to back-to-back conference finals in 2013 and 2014, losing both times to the Miami Heat.
His final Pacers team lost in game 7 of the first round to Toronto, as the Pacers choose to part ways with him following that series.
When asked if Vogel will be back in the NBA as a head coach Helin said:
"Yes, I don't know that it will happen this summer, maybe he takes a job as a lead assistant somewhere - but he'll get another job, people really respect what he did in Indiana and I think he's going to get another chance."
